Deep Center looking for adult mentors

SAVANNAH, Ga. () — Deep Center is now accepting applications for adult mentors for the Young Author Project, an introductory writing program for middle school students. Local writers serve as a vital part of the Young Author Project, helping to engage students with language and their stories to encourage their growth as learners, celebrate their lives and communities and express themselves with skill, confidence, and courage. 

Workshops are held on-site at area middle schools and prospective mentors need to be available for afterschool sessions at least one day per week. Each workshop is facilitated by two mentor Writing Fellows: local artists, writers and creatives who undertake a semester-long commitment (12 weeks) to lead one or more sessions per week. This is a volunteering opportunity; however a limited number of paid positions are available for mentors able to commit to leading multiple workshops.

Mandatory training for Writing Fellows will be held Friday, August 29th and Saturday, August 30th. Programming for the Fall Semester begins Monday, September 15th.

Jozlynn Carson, a Writing Fellow, says, “Youth need to be listened to. The Young Author Project gives the community a chance to hear the youth, and there’s so much to be heard from them.”
